The diagnostic use of microbubble consisting transpulmonary ultrasound contrast media in combination with color-coded duplex sonography (CCDS) has not been evaluated. Perfusion of the orthotopic kidney was therefore examined in an animal experiment with CCDS and transpulmonary echocontrast agent. The contrast agent consists of tiny stabilized air bubbles which survive the lung passage after peripheral venous injection and cause echo-enhancement of the arterial blood. The combination of CCDS and this contrast agent permits demonstration of the renal perfusion including the peripheral parenchyma. Even small experimental perfusion defects can be identified by this method. The use of this contrast agent in combination with CCDS might contribute significantly to the diagnostic potential of ultrasound.
